rx8thunder 07-04-2008, 11:17 PM Ok, so Sept 13 is the date. Jeff has booked it off and we have two locations to choose between. Other locations have been removed from consideration because of either cost or capability.
Option 1:
Splitfire Performance
Located in Bramption - 220 Rutherford Rd South
Dyno: In ground. Very new model with the latest software (224 Dyno Jet)
Lot's of space for many cars to hang out and quiet streets for runs
Stores/Food within 5 minutes
Cost: $1000 for the day
Option 2:
RPM (available for mods)/ Dyno location few minutes away
Located in Waterloo
Dyno: In ground. Older model but apparently gets the job done (don't have model number for it)
Lot's of space for many cars to hang out and quiet streets for runs
Stores/Food within 15 minutes
Cost: $700 for the day
So as you can see, here are the pros/cons of each option...
Splitfire: closer to GTA and newer dyno
RPM: $300 less expensive ( assuming 12 guys, that works out to $25 a head.
So which option do you prefer?
